Statement on VQ Conference Manager and DoDIN APL

As an existing APL-certified vendor, VQ Communications has been formally invited to participate in the new process. VQ Communications is currently working through the process of securing a Vendor STIG for VQ Conference Manager (VQCM) and we are awaiting the initial UCR-CORE draft (expected 30th January 2026) so we can begin assessing and documenting compliance with the UCR-CORE requirements to ensure continued alignment with Department of Defense interoperability and security expectations. 

VQCM’s most recent APL certification renewal, awarded in 2025, remains valid until September 2026. During this transition period, VQ Communications continues to work closely with its existing APL sponsor and relevant authorities to ensure continuity of certification, transparency of compliance, and uninterrupted support for government, defence, and intelligence customers.
